Victor Moses Voted 2017 Most Influential Young Nigerian

Published on: 11 January 2018

Nigerian professional footballer and Chelsea FC skipper, Victor Moses has been voted the 2017 Most Influential Young Nigerian in one of the most credible and respected annual ranking polls organised by international reputed rating establishment, Avance Media.

Victor Moses who takes over from Actress Funke Akindele, [the 2016 Most Influential Young Nigerian] plays as a winger for Premier League club Chelsea and the Nigeria national team. He has gained over 20 caps for Nigeria since his debut in 2012 and has played in their winning campaign at the 2013 Africa Cup of Nations, as well as the 2014 FIFA World Cup. He has played for West Ham United, Stoke City, Liverpool, Crystal Palace, Wigan Athletic and still plays for Chelsea.

The poll which drew public participation from over 90 countries also voted Motivational Speaker, John Obidi, Templars Law Associate, Kenneth Okwor, Founder of Ambassadors of Africa, Prince Louis Omolayo Adekola and Arsenal Skipper, Alex Iwobi among the top 5 most influential young Nigerians respectively.

Co-Founder of She Leads Africa, Yasmin Belo-Osagie was also voted as the Most Influential Young Nigerian Woman.

Prince Akpah, MD of Avance Media says he hopes the annual polls will inspire young people to create a positive environment that will encourage other Nigerian youths to excel in their various endeavours
